Context: Ardenfell line margins slipped three points over two quarters. Drivers: input steel costs, aggressive discounting at the Westmoor branch, and a stale price book. Proposal: uplift list prices four percent, tighten discount authority to regional level, sunset the two lowest-margin SKUs. Risk: volume loss at Halverton accounts, estimated under two percent. Decision requested at Thursday's review. Modelling assumptions are in the appendix pack. The commercial reasoning leadership wants kept close is noted directly below.

board note of tajop-yajof: The finance team signed off on a budget of $77.6 million for Project Pramir.

Handover — Chipline reader service (for review)

Hey Priya's replacement (and whoever reviews this),

Quick rundown on the Tollbridge marathon timing-chip reader before I'm out. The RFID mat firmware is on v4; don't downgrade, it breaks split-time dedup. The replay buffer lives in the Larkfield box and flushes hourly. One gotcha: the calibration console is encrypted, and you'll need it before the spring race. It unlocks with the recovery passphrase noted just below.

vault phrase of tahog-yahop = rusdor-casath-rusix-feniel-holmir-briael-gormir-soriel-aldath-quenwyn-fraax-tamael-gilok-kasox

MEMO — Calverton Instruments
To: Heads of Department
Re: Joint Venture Proposal

We have received a formal joint venture proposal from Brimhall Optics covering shared production at the Ferndale plant. Legal and Finance are reviewing terms; departmental impact assessments are due Friday. Please treat all materials as restricted. The confidential note appended below summarises the strategic rationale.

board note of tagug-hahag: Praionax Logistics is in early talks to buy Julaxek Group for about $36.3 million. The Julmir launch date is March 1, and nothing goes to the press before then.

## Step 4: Tune cold starts

After moving Fernwick's order handlers to the Quillbase serverless runtime, cold starts jumped to ~4s. Enable provisioned warm pools and trim the dependency bundle before cutover. Do not skip this; checkout latency alerts will fire otherwise. The warm-pool settings currently applied in staging are listed below.

deployment values, tahof-baweg:
[brieth]
team = nordor
access_code = ac_abc511
owner = tamael.quenvan
host = brieth.halixlabs.example
port = 9000
peer = zorok.plorvaforge.example
salt = 02a603a5
pin = 1472